مستخلص: Magnesium batteries, like lithium‐ion batteries, with higher abundance and similar efficiency, have drawn great interest for large‐scale applications such as electric vehicles, grid energy storage and many more. On the other hand, the use of organic electrode materials allows high energy‐performance, metal‐free, environmentally friendly, versatile, lightweight, and economically efficient magnesium storage devices. In particular, the structural diversity and the simple activity of organic molecules make redox properties, and hence battery efficiency, easy to monitor. While organic magnesium batteries still in their infancy, this field becomes more and more promising because significant results were reported. To summarize the achievements in studies on organic cathodes for magnesium systems, their synthesis is discussed, combined with electrode design to provide the basis for controlling the electrochemical properties. Moreover, the techniques to synthesize organic materials with high‐yield are mentioned. Finally, potential problems and prospects are explored to further improve organic cathodes.
